WebThe most common New Testament term translated as "Hell" is γέεννα (), a direct loan of Hebrew גהנום/גהנם ().Apart from one use in James 3:6, this term is found exclusively in the synoptic gospels. Gehenna is most frequently described as a place of punishment (e.g., Matthew 5:22, Matthew 18:8-9; Mark 9:43-49); other passages mention darkness and … Web30 mei 2024 · Another factor is that the statement, Jesus talked more about hell than about heaven, probably refers to the total number of verses devoted to the subject, and not just the number of references to the words hell or heaven. WebSheol/Grave. The common word for hell in the Old Testament is “Sheol” which means “the grave” where people go when they die. In the King James Version, Sheol is translated “hell” thirty-one times and “pit” three times. When both saved and unsaved died, they were said to go to Sheol, the place of the departed dead.

The Old Testament uses the word “hell” 31 times and each time in the Hebrew it is Sheol. While our English word hell seems to refer to a place of eternal torment, the Old Testament word for hell, Sheol, is not. It simply refers to the grave or the abiding place of the dead.
